Find your light tower

The world boasts of a diverse population consisting of multi-talented people from all races of life. Each one born on this planet carries an exquisite talent of his own. Life is all about finding the real strengths in oneself, and making sure that all those come to right use for the enhancement of the lives of beings around us in our environment. This being the case, every human needs to know his true potential as early as possible. To find it and use it in the right direction he needs a light tower which can guide him.

This light tower is none other than a mentor. Every human being is a bubbling mass of massive energy and potential. All that one needs to realise is how to channelize this enthusiasm. People keep exploring new things voluntarily until they find something strong that catches their attention for a long span of time. They want to contribute to this world in some way or the other, but are unfortunately unaware of the right ways to do it. A horse which is trained to run in a race can make the jockey win and win good sum of money for the people who have bet on it, but the same horse in a wide open field might run in any direction but won’t make even a single pie. The reason is, in the race there’s a goal and person to keep the horse focused on the direction of the goal. In an open field there is no jockey, nor any kind of direction towards goals. Hence each one of us should find a mentor who can guide us to run in a focused manner towards the goals and dreams that we have set in life. Modes of knowledge transfer

In earlier days when the Gurukul system of education existed in India, children from the kingdom used to go to a forest area where a school was established by a Guru (Teacher). This school was called as 'Gurukul' in Sanskrit. The children used to reside in this place for a decade to learn from the Guru. Among such students, there would be a group of students who learnt when taught only once. There was another group which learnt when taught twice and there was another group which learnt when taught thrice. Based on the number of repetitions a student would take to learn a lesson, there were different groups of students made and the lessons were taught accordingly. Learning was the same but the method was different for different sets of students.

In the current world, there are people with different abilities. Some need to be taught by teaching directly with words. Some need to be taught by exposing to practical exposure. Some can be taught by just speaking over phone. Some can be taught through online video tutorials. Some can be taught by asking them to perform certain tasks. The modes of learning differ from one person to the other. It becomes very important for the mentor/ teacher/ trainer to choose the right mode for the right student.
